Bitcoin Depot announced the expansion of its BDCheckout program into six new states: Alaska, Arkansas, Illinois, North Carolina, Oregon, and Texas. This expansion increases the total footprint of BDCheckout to 31 states, allowing even more customers to conveniently load cash into their Bitcoin Depot digital wallets at major retail partners. “Expanding BDCheckout to these six new states marks a significant milestone in our mission to make cryptocurrency accessible to everyone,” said Bitcoin Depot CEO Brandon Mintz. “As we continue this remarkable year of growth, our focus remains on delivering unparalleled convenience and superior service to our customers by providing -a simpler way to buy Bitcoin quickly, conveniently, and securely.”
